Output 08690405d0a51645d833cae103ed0cb1c6c881844fcd9b725585b32471cd5cfe:11

value
330794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f25cb7a30844eacd2a605b03675a9e37e23b719 OP_EQUAL
address
3GCWe5MNtLpknKSQnH5MrTuppx52tkVjF9
transaction
08690405d0a51645d833cae103ed0cb1c6c881844fcd9b725585b32471cd5cfe
spent
true